• 제목/요약/키워드: linux cluster

검색결과 89건 처리시간 0.025초

PC 클러스터 상에서 분자동역학을 이용한 파괴 모사 (Facture Simulation using Molecular Dynamics on a PC Cluster)

  • 최덕기;류한규
    • 대한기계학회:학술대회논문집
    • /
    • 대한기계학회 2001년도 추계학술대회논문집A
    • /
    • pp.252-257
    • /
    • 2001
  • With the help of newly arrived technology such as PC clustering, molecular dynamics (MD) seems to be promising for large-scale materials simulations. A cost-effective cluster is set up using commodity PCs connected over Ethernet with fast switching devices and free software Linux. Executing MD simulations in the parallel sessions makes it possible to carry out large-scale materials simulations at acceptable computation time and costs. In this study, the MD computer code for fracture simulation is modified to comply with MPI (Message Passing Interface) specification, and runs on the PC cluster in parallel mode flawlessly. It is noted that PC clusters can provide a rather inexpensive high-performance computing environment comparing to supercomputers, if properly arranged.

  • PDF

UltraSPARC(64bit-RISC processor)을 위한 고성능 컴퓨터 리눅스 클러스터링 (HPC(High Performance Computer) Linux Clustering for UltraSPARC(64bit-RISC processor))

  • 김기영;조영록;장종권
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 컴퓨터소사이어티 추계학술대회논문집
    • /
    • pp.45-48
    • /
    • 2003
  • We can easily buy network system for high performance micro-processor, progress computer architecture is caused of high bandwidth and low delay time. Coupling PC-based commodity technology with distributed computing methodologies provides an important advance in the development of single-user dedicated systems. Lately Network is joined PC or workstation by computers of high performance and low cost. Than it make intensive that Cluster system is resembled supercomputer. Unix, Linux, BSD, NT(Windows series) can use Cluster system OS(operating system). I'm chosen linux gain low cost, high performance and open technical documentation. This paper is benchmark performance of Beowulf clustering by UltraSPARC-1K(64bit-RISC processor). Benchmark tools use MPI(Message Passing Interface) and NetPIPE. Beowulf is a class of experimental parallel workstations developed to evaluate and characterize the design space of this new operating point in price-performance.

  • PDF

리눅스 클러스터 시스템 통합 관리 도구 (Integrated Linux Cluster System Administration Tool)

  • 김은회;김지연;박용관;권성주;최재영
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제8권6호
    • /
    • pp.639-646
    • /
    • 2002
  • 본 논문에서는 리눅스 클러스터 시스템 통합 관리 도구인 CATS-i'(Cluster Administration ToolS on the Internet)의 시스템 구성과 디자인 문제들을 논한다. CATS-i'는 리눅스 클러스터 시스템을 쉽고 빠르고 안전하게 설치하고 관리하기 위하여 개발된 도구이다. 클러스터의 운영체제 설치에서부터 응용 프로그램 패키지 설치, 클러스터 노드들의 자원들을 실시간으로 모니터링하고 관리할 수 있는 기능, 배치 작업 제출 및 관리 기능들이 통합되어 사용자에게 단일 시스템 이미지를 제공한다. 또한 사용자가 플랫폼에 관계없이 쉽고 편리하게 클러스터의 상태를 파악하고 관리할 수 있는 자바 기반의 강력한 그래픽 사용자 인터페이스를 제공한다.

Hadoop 상에서 MapReduce 응용프로그램 평가 (Performance Evaluation of MapReduce Application running on Hadoop)

  • 김준수;강윤희;박용범
    • 소프트웨어공학소사이어티 논문지
    • /
    • 제25권4호
    • /
    • pp.63-67
    • /
    • 2012
  • 다양한 분야에서 빠르게 대용량의 자료가 생성됨에 따라 이를 처리하기 위해 분산 프로그래밍 모델인 MapReduce의 활용이 도입되고 있다. 본 논문에서는 SUN Blade150에 Solaris와 Linux 환경의 클러스터 시스템을 구축한 뒤 해당 환경에서의 MapReduce 미들웨어인 Hadoop 에서 응용수행에 대한 평균 시간 및 표준 편차를 평가하여 Hadoop 기반 MapReduce 구현이 어떠한 클러스터 시스템에 의해 성능이 영향을 미치는지를 보인다.

  • PDF

Windows 운영체제 기반의 병렬 계산 환경 (Parallel Computing Environment based on Windows Operating System)

  • 최정열;신재렬;김명호
    • 한국항공우주학회지
    • /
    • 제31권4호
    • /
    • pp.16-25
    • /
    • 2003
  • Windows 운영체제 기반의 병렬처리 환경을 구축하였으며, 리눅스 운영체제 기반의 시스템과 비교하여 병렬처리 성능을 살펴보았다. Windows 클러스터는 Fast-Ethernet으로 연결된 서버와 클라이언트로 구성되어 있으며, 두 개의 클러스터가 동시에 또는 개별적으로 운용될 수 있도록 구성하였다. 계산 도구로서 Compaq Visual Fortran 컴파일러와 두 개의 MPI 라이브러리, MPICH.NT.1.2.2 와 MP-MPICHNT.1.2 를 설치하였다. 병렬 처리 성능 시험은 이차원 예조건화 Navier-Stokes 코드를 이용하여 수행하였으며, 리눅스 클러스터의 결과와 비교하여, 프로세서의 수, 문제의 크기 그리고 MPI 라이브러리에 따른 의존성을 살펴보았다. 이 결과는 사용자에게 친숙한 Windows 운영체제 기반의 클러스터가 병렬 계산 환경에서도 유용하며, 이전의 리눅스 클러스터에 버금가는 우수한 성능을 보여주었다.

리눅스 클러스터링 웹 서버의 고가용성에 대한 연구 (A study on high availability of the linux clustering web server)

  • 박지현;이상문;홍태화;김학배
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 제어로봇시스템학회 2000년도 제15차 학술회의논문집
    • /
    • pp.88-88
    • /
    • 2000
  • As more and more critical commercial applications move on the Internet, providing highly available servers becomes increasingly important. One of the advantages of a clustered system is that it has hardware and software redundancy. High availability can be provided by detecting node or daemon failure and reconfiguring the system appropriately so that the workload can be taken over bi the remaining nodes in the cluster. This paper presents how to provide the guaranteeing high availability of clustering web server. The load balancer becomes a single failure point of the whole system. In order to prevent the failure of the load balancer, we setup a backup server using heartbeat, fake, mon, and checkpointing fault-tolerance method. For high availability of file servers in the cluster, we setup coda file system. Coda is a advanced network fault-tolerance distributed file system.

  • PDF

TeraCluster에서 CFD 코드의 병렬 성능 분석 (Performance Analysis of a CFD code in the TeraCluster Parallel System)

  • 조금원;이상산
    • 한국전산유체공학회:학술대회논문집
    • /
    • 한국전산유체공학회 2000년도 추계 학술대회논문집
    • /
    • pp.92-100
    • /
    • 2000
  • At the end of 1999. the TeraCluster project has started in the KORDIC Supercomputer center to study PC clusters for parallel computing. The aim is to replace the Cray T3E with a new cluster system in 2002. The PC cluster without a fast network is well suited for applications which do not require large amount of global communications. Since CFD problems are not very communication intensive, whole test cluster may be efficiently used. As an example of practical CFD simulations. the flow past the ONERA M6 wing and the flow past infinite wing are simulated on a cluster of Linux workstations.

  • PDF

병렬 클러스터 시스템 구축 및 유한요소모형을 이용한 황해 조석재현 (Setting Up of Parallel Cluster System and Reproduction of the Yellow Sea Tidal Hydrodynamics Using a FEM Model)

  • 서승원;이화영
    • 한국해안해양공학회지
    • /
    • 제19권1호
    • /
    • pp.1-15
    • /
    • 2007
  • 서해연안역의 폭풍해일고 산정을 위한 초기 연구 단계로, 8 node 병렬 리눅스 클러스터의 효율성과 함께 황해 조석 모의결과의 신뢰성을 검토하였다. NPB 벤치마크 결과 7배에 이르는 계산 효율의 성능향상을 보였다. pADCIRC 모델을 이용한 황해 조석재현 결과는 선행된 연구들과 비교하여 만족스런 신뢰성을 나타냈다. 모델 변수 선정에 따른 영향을 살펴본 바에 따르면, 우리나라 서해연안과 같은 천해역의 조석수동역학 해석에는 수심에 따른 바닥마찰계수의 적절한 사용이 필수적인 것으로 분석되었다.

리눅스 클러스터에서 MPI 기반 병렬 프로그램의 동적 동시 스케줄링 기법 (A Dynamic Co-scheduling Scheme for MPI-based Parallel Programs on Linux Clusters)

  • 김혁;이윤석
    • 한국컴퓨터정보학회논문지
    • /
    • 제13권1호
    • /
    • pp.29-35
    • /
    • 2008
  • 빈번한 메시지를 주고받는 MPI 기반의 병렬 프로그램에서 효과적으로 통신이 이뤄지기 위해서는 송수신 프로세스들이 각 노드에서 동시에 스케줄되어야 한다. 그러나, 일반적으로 클러스터 컴퓨터를 구성하는 각 노드는 범용시분할 운영체제를 기반으로 하며, 이 경우 병렬 프로그램을 구성하는 프로세스들은 각 스케줄러에 의해 자율적으로 관리되므로 이들을 동시에 함께 실행시키는 것은 쉽지 않다. 본 연구에서는 리눅스 클러스터에서 효과적으로 병렬 MPI 프로그램을 실행시키기 위해, 메시지 교환 정보를 활용하여 통신에 참여하는 프로세스들이 동시에 스케줄 되는 기법을 제안하고 실제 구현을 통해 성능을 살펴보았다. NPB 병렬 벤치마크의 수행을 통해 측정한 결과에 따르면, 통신량이 높은 프로그램에서 33-56%의 실행 시간 감소 효과를 보였다.

  • PDF

SAN 기반 리눅스 클러스터 파일 시스템을 위한 메타데이터 관리 (Metadata Management of a SAN-Based Linux Cluster File System)

  • 김신우;박성은;이용규;김경배;신범주
    • 정보처리학회논문지A
    • /
    • 제8A권4호
    • /
    • pp.367-374
    • /
    • 2001
  • 최근 SAN 기반 리눅스 클러스터 파일 시스템들이 개발되고 있다. 이들은 중앙 파일 서버를 두지 않으며, 디스크를 공유하는 클라이언트들이 화이버 채널을 통하여 마치 파일 서버처럼 디스크에 자유롭게 접근할 수 있다. 따라서 이 시스템들은 유용성, 부하의 균형, 확장성 등에서 장점을 가질 수 있다. 이 논문에서는 새로운 SAN 기반 리눅스 클러스터 파일 시스템을 위해 설계된 메타데이터 관리 방법들에 대하여 기술한다. 먼저, 디스크 접근 시간에서 기본의 방법보다 우수한 새로운 inode의 구조를 설명하고, 확장 해싱을 사용하는 새로운 디렉토리 구조에 대하여 기술한다. 또한, 대규모의 파일 시스템에 적합한 새로운 빈 공간 관리 방법을 제안하고, 메타데이터의 저널링 방법에 대하여 소개한다. 그리고, 성능 평가를 통하여 제안된 방법들의 우수성을 보인다.

  • PDF